body{color:#000;background:#d5f3f4;font-family:Poppins,sans-serif;margin:0}header,section,footer{max-width:960px;margin:0 auto;padding:2rem}h1,h2,h3,h4,h5,h6{font-family:Didot}h3{font-size:6rem;line-height:.5rem;display:inline-block;margin:0}.msd{font-family:Mrs Saint Delafield,cursive;font-weight:400;font-style:normal}.ballet{font-family:Ballet,cursive;font-optical-sizing:auto;font-weight:400;font-style:normal}dt{font-size:xx-large;font-family:Didot}dd{font-size:medium;font-weight:100;margin-bottom:2rem}blockquote{font-style:italic;font-size:xx-large;font-family:Hoefler Text}.row{display:flex;flex-direction:row;gap:20px}.col{flex:1}.text-center{text-align:center}.big-list{font-size:x-large}button,.button{color:#000;background:#fff;padding:10px 20px;border-radius:6px;font-weight:600;text-decoration:none}img.vibe{max-width:100%;max-height:40vh;box-shadow:-30px -30px #f7cdd0}img.vibe2{max-width:100%;max-height:40vh;box-shadow:30px 30px #f7cdd0}h2{font-weight:100;font-size:3rem}header{text-align:center}main section{min-height:50vh;padding-bottom:60px}main section.white{background:#fff}footer{color:#fff;background:#000}
